Dataset on herbarium specimens of medicinal plants collected under NCI field works and conserved at CNARP herbarium

Citation

RAKOTONDRAJAONA R, Ranaivo J (2018). Dataset on herbarium specimens of medicinal plants collected under NCI field works and conserved at CNARP herbarium. Version 1.1. Madagascar Biodiversity Information Facility (MadBIF). Metadata dataset https://doi.org/10.15468/qahh8h accessed via GBIF.org on 2022-05-29.

Description

plant specimens collected under the NCI program from 1991 to 2004 and conserved at the CNARP herbarium. The NCI program was carried out by the Ethnobotany Department of CNARP in collaboration with Missouri Botanical Garden from 1991 to 2004. It was about medicinal plants. The specimens collected during the program was conserved at the CNARP herbarium.

Taxonomic Coverages

This project concerns medicinal plants
  1. Plantae
    common name: Plant rank: kingdom
  2. Tracheophyta
    common name: vascular plant rank: phylum

Geographic Coverages

The projectinterested Madagascar and Surinam
